无论是初创公司还是大型企业,都依赖于云服务器来处理数据存储、应用部署和网站托管等关键任务
然而,云服务器的费用并非一成不变,它取决于多种因素,包括配置需求、使用时长、数据流量以及所选云服务提供商的定价策略等
因此,准确计算云服务器需求价格,对于优化预算、提升资源利用效率至关重要
本文将详细介绍如何根据实际需求,精准计算云服务器的成本,帮助您做出明智的决策
一、明确业务需求:确定云服务器的核心功能 1.1 应用类型与规模 首先,明确您的应用类型(如Web应用、数据库、大数据分析等)和规模(用户数量、并发请求量等)
不同类型的应用对服务器的资源需求差异巨大
例如,一个高并发的电商网站需要强大的CPU和充足的内存来保证响应速度,而大数据分析任务则更看重存储能力和计算能力
1.2 数据存储需求 评估您的数据存储需求,包括当前数据量、预计增长率以及是否需要持久化存储(如SSD或HDD)
不同存储类型的成本和性能各异,直接影响总体费用
1.3 带宽与流量 考虑应用的网络流量需求,包括日常访问量、数据传输量以及是否需要高带宽支持
带宽费用通常按使用量计费,高流量应用需特别注意成本控制
二、选择云服务提供商与实例类型 2.1 比较云服务提供商 市场上主流的云服务提供商如AWS、Azure、Google Cloud Platform和阿里云等,各自提供多样化的云服务器实例和定价模式
比较不同提供商的服务质量、技术支持、安全性、合规性以及价格,选择最适合您业务需求的
2.2 实例类型选择 根据业务需求,选择合适的实例类型
大多数云服务提供商都提供从经济型到高性能型的多种实例类型,涵盖不同的CPU、内存、存储和网络配置
选择时应考虑实例的可扩展性,以便未来业务增长时能够平滑升级
三、深入理解定价模式 3.1 按需付费(Pay-as-You-Go) 按需付费是最灵活的定价模式,根据实际使用的小时数计费
适合短期项目或难以预测资源需求的情况
3.2 预留实例(Reserved Instances) 通过预先支付一定期限(如一年或三年)的费用,可以享受比按需实例更低的单价
适合长期稳定运行的应用,能有效降低长期成本
3.3 节省计划(Savings Plans)与折扣优惠 部分云服务提供商提供节省计划,允许客户以折扣价预订计算能力,同时保持一定的灵活性
此外,关注各平台的促销活动、新用户优惠和合作伙伴折扣,也能进一步降低成本
3.4 存储与带宽定价 除了实例费用,还需考虑存储和带宽的额外成本
了解不同存储类型的费用结构(如标准存储、冷存储、归档存储)以及带宽的计费方式(按入站/出站流量或固定费用)
四、优化资源配置与成本控制 4.1 自动伸缩 利用自动伸缩功能,根据应用负载自动调整实例数量,确保资源高效利用,避免资源浪费
这不仅能提升用户体验,还能有效控制成本
4.2 监控与分析 启用云服务提供商提供的监控工具,实时监控资源使用情况,包括CPU使用率、内存占用、磁盘I/O等
通过数据分析,识别资源瓶颈和浪费点,进行针对性优化
4.3 使用预留实例与Spot实例结合 对于可预测的工作负载,使用预留实例降低成本;对于非关键性或弹性需求,可以考虑使用Spot实例(一种以折扣价提供的未充分利用的EC2实例),但需接受可能的中断风险
4.4 数据迁移与归档 定期清理不再需要的数据,将不常访问的数据迁移至成本更低的存储类型(如冷存储或归档存储),以减少存储费用
五、评估长期成本效益 5.1 成本效益分析 在决定云服务器配置和定价模式前,进行成本效益分析,综合考虑初期投资、运营成本、潜在收益及风险
确保所选方案不仅满足当前需求,还能适应未来业务增长
5.2 定期审查与调整 市场环境和技术发展日新月异,定期审查云服务器配置和费用结构,及时